A Man Was Shot in His Home During a Possible Attempted Robbery, Say Police

A Norristown man was shot in the chest and transported to a hospital, possibly as part of an attempted robbery.

Police say that a man was allegedly shot inside of his home on the 700 block of Cherry Street in Norristown a bit before 3 a.m. on Friday, according to the Times Herald.

Early reports indicate that three men went into the victim’s home, shot him in the chest, then left.

The victim was transported to Paoli Hospital, where he was reported to be in stable condition, according to Action News 6abc.

Police are investigating the incident with the possibility of it being an attempted robbery.
